Cricket: England vs India Second Test Preview

England are looking to go 2-0 up in the Test series against India following their superb 371-run chase at Headingley.

Joe Root and Jamie Smith saw England home on the fifth day, with the opposition bowlers unable to take control of the game in the latter stages.

But it really was a thrilling First Test and we can only hope for much of the same at Edgbaston in Birmingham, with the action getting underway at 11am on Wednesday.

England vs India Second Test Preview

England have named an unchanged XI for the Second Test, with the returning Jofra Archer being kept on ice for the time being.

So it means Chris Woakes and Brydon Carse will be the leaders of the attack, with captain Ben Stokes, Josh Tongue and Shoaib Bashir providing support in the bowling department.

The batting lineup looks solid, with also enough flair to take down any bowling attack – even one containing Jasprit Bumrah, as proven at Headingley.

There is much mystery surrounding Bumrah right now as to whether he will be involved at Edgbaston, given the fact that he is reportedly only able to play three of the five Tests this summer.

If he is not involved, expect left-arm seamer Arshdeep Singh to come in, a player who has wreaked havoc on batters in the Indian Premier League.

All-rounders Nitish Kumar Reddy and Washington Sundar are also candidates to make the XI, particularly as they can provide handy runs down the order.

Karun Nair and Shardul Thakur’s inability to halt the collapses in each of India’s innings last time out could see them drop out of the side, despite the latter picking up two wickets in two balls in England’s second innings.

So many questions – more of them focused on India than England – need to be answered and we just cannot wait for the cricketing action to get underway tomorrow!

When these two sides met at Edgbaston in 2022, England pulled off a national record chase of 378 to win the match, reaching the total in under 77 overs and losing just three wickets.
